Calhoun city, Georgia: commercial real estate data.

Calhoun city is a Census city of 18,183 people across 16.73 square miles of land, in Gordon County. Median household income is $58,750, 55.8 percent of occupied homes are owned, and the SBA record carries 40 7(a) approvals to borrowers here worth $41.6 m.

Common questions

Calhoun questions, answered from the record.

How many people live in Calhoun, Georgia?

18,183, in 6,633 households. Calhoun city covers 16.73 square miles of land, which is 1,087 people per square mile.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

What county is Calhoun in?

Gordon County, which holds 100.0 percent of the place by area. Source: US Census Bureau, cartographic boundary file, places, 2024 vintage.

What is the median household income in Calhoun?

$58,750. The median owner-occupied home is valued at $251,000. Median gross rent is $873 per month. Source: US Census Bureau, American Community Survey 5-Year Estimates, place level, 2020-2024 5-year.

How much SBA lending goes to Calhoun businesses?

40 7(a) approvals totalling $41.6 m, across 19 lenders, median approval $664,200, plus 18 504 approvals worth $26.5 m. These count approvals to borrowers whose address is in Calhoun, not projects sited inside the place boundary, and they are approvals recorded in the release rather than loans disbursed.

Do SBA loans to Calhoun borrowers get paid back?

Of the 14 loans that have reached a final outcome, 14 were paid in full and 0 charged off, a charge off rate of 0.0 percent. Loans still running are excluded because they have not yet succeeded or failed.

Is Calhoun in the National Flood Insurance Program?

Yes. Calhoun appears in the FEMA Community Status Book as community 130095, with no Community Rating System class, so no CRS discount applies. Whether a specific parcel sits in a mapped special flood hazard area is an address level question the platform answers.
